Dec 11, 2010 10:43 | #3 I'm sorry... Speaking about raw raw1 or raw2. (or something along those lines). File size is different, get smaller, wondering about quality and ability to manipulate white balance etc
LOG IN TO REPLY |
tzalman Fatal attraction. 13,497 posts Likes: 213 Joined Apr 2005 Location: Gesher Haziv, Israel More info | Dec 11, 2010 11:18 | #4 The difference is resolution, number of pixels, and therefore file size, of course. The lower res versions can be edited just like a full sized RAW. Elie / אלי
